Exam Prep:
Anywayz, i started off to read the Rita, someone some of friends told that they could get pass the PMP exam even without reading the PMBOK. But thats a big risk!!!
After reading Rita twice, i had only 2 more weeks to go for the exam. Had taken leave from office for 2 weeks & studied day & night.... 14 days before the exam date, i scored 57%
in the mocks, increased to 65% till 8 days before the exam & in my final mock i scored around 77%.
As i hardly stuided PMBOK, during my last few days i bought http://www.pm-exam-simulator.com/ which had questions mostly based on PMBOK...felt this was very very useful...Apart from 9 mock test, they also have knowledge area wise questions which i felt was very useful...
My Best recommendations:
Blogs-Deepfriedbrainpmp,PMZilla & brainBOK.com -All free resoruces.
Books: Rita, PMBOK & Headfirst( Nice book to go through, you wont get bored reading this)
Finally, got certified as an PMP on 29th April! ![]()
Exam results- Proficient in 2 areas, Moderately proficient in 4 areas.
